Dopamine D2 receptors regulate unconditioned fear in deep layers of the superior colliculus and dorsal periaqueductal gray

Abstract
•D2 receptor inhibition in the dlSC increased the number of switch-off responses to light.•D2 receptor inhibition in the dlSC and dPAG caused proaversive effects in the elevated plus maze.•Dopamine D2 receptors in the dlSC and dPAG regulate unconditioned fear.
